WebbIn the Natural Units, the units of charge are defined by choosing ε0=1. This automatically sets μ0=1, since c2=1/(ε 0μ0). Since the units of force and distance in Natural Units are E 2 and 1/E, the electric charge turns out to be dimensionless in these units.
